Here's To The Mixed Kids
Here’s to the mixed kids
The assimilate-or-dip, kids
The ‘what’s your dad and what’s your mom and where do you belong?’, kids
Where one of the deepest fears
The one that fills our eyes with tears
Is you don’t belong here
No
You don’t belong here either
Now how does that work when I get multiple perspectives
I’m constantly receptive
I work hard so I don’t threaten
you
Or you
And, I try to hold myself to truth but that’s really hard to do
I mean especially when everything is saying to be the “real you”
But that “real you” is 1 or 2
Not 2.5 or 1.9
It’s 1 or it’s 2 and that’s not you
But hey there mixed kid
Here’s a ray of sunshine
(They lied.)
I promise you it’s okay that you’re a 2.2 or a 1.9
Those different angles that you see
That unique experience that you bring
It’s needed in the world today
So show em, do your thing.
